Are fungus a cause of liver disease?

Chinese medicine believes that fungus can supplement the qi, moisturize the lungs and relieve cough, etc., not only can improve the dizziness and headache caused by the deficiency of qi and blood, but also can be used for the auxiliary treatment of lung fever cough. Fungus is a fungus that is rich in nutrients such as polysaccharides, proteins, carotene and iron. But what is certain is that the fungus does not have what we often call "hair" that can cause the disease to worsen or delay healing. The fungus mentioned in the news causes liver failure because the foaming time is too long or the foam temperature is too high, resulting in the growth of pseudomonas cocos, and this bacterium produces rice yeast acid. Rice yeast acid has high heat tolerance, is not easily destroyed by high fever, excessive intake will cause poisoning, mild abdominal pain, diarrhea, nausea, vomiting symptoms, more severe may appear liver failure, liver coma, central nervous system paralysis, and even death due to respiratory failure.

Is fungus a "hair" of liver disease? Reminder: These foods need to be kept away from the table

Therefore, wood ear fungus, white fungus and other foaming food, need to pay attention to the way of foaming, generally choose the same temperature as the room temperature of the water bubble for about 4 hours, can not be soaked for too long. In addition, it is generally recommended that the fungus can be cooked and eaten after it is completely soaked, which can ensure the nutritional value of the fungus without irritating our gastric mucosa.

Doctors remind: People with liver disease need to stay away from the table for the following foods

1) Wine

Alcohol hurts the liver, which should be a well-known thing. However, some people with liver disease still think that drinking less will be fine. In fact, no matter how little alcohol you drink, it will cause damage to the liver. Therefore, patients with liver disease should abstain from alcohol in order to prevent the aggravation of the disease.

2) Spoiled, moldy food

Some people are more frugal, may put food in the refrigerator for a long time to eat, but the food is left too long, just like the fungus, white fungus, humus and other foods soaked for too long, it is likely that there will be bacteria, fungus breeding, and these pathogenic bacteria will not only harm our body, but also produce toxins. Especially in foods such as corn and peanuts, there may be aspergillus aflatoxin in them, and aflatoxin produced by Aspergillus aflatoma can also cause damage to the liver. So if the food has been left for too long or has become moldy, don't eat even if it is not moldy.
